X-Git-Url: https://git.notmuchmail.org/git?a=blobdiff_plain;f=devel%2Fnmbug%2Fnmbug-status;h=33ab626cfc3d8b928eec2d42f069cea310e4f83e;hb=d6204e83620a8217fc97de29947341bbbc772664;hp=a289798e3cc18559584de5cccda81d0f95c4e392;hpb=8b35b8f71aec56232a3d305aff6cf315bf31331e;p=notmuch diff --git a/devel/nmbug/nmbug-status b/devel/nmbug/nmbug-status index a289798e..33ab626c 100755 --- a/devel/nmbug/nmbug-status +++ b/devel/nmbug/nmbug-status @@ -109,9 +109,9 @@ def read_config(path=None, encoding=None): status = p.wait() if status != 0: raise ConfigError( - ("Missing status-config.json in branch '{branch}' of" - '{nmbgit}. Add the file or explicitly set --config.' - ).format(branch=branch, nmbgit=nmbhome)) + ("Missing {filename} in branch '{branch}' of {nmbgit}. " + 'Add the file or explicitly set --config.' + ).format(filename=filename, branch=branch, nmbgit=nmbhome)) config_json = config_bytes.decode(encoding) try: @@ -318,7 +318,7 @@ args = parser.parse_args() try: config = read_config(path=args.config) except ConfigError as e: - print(e) + print(e, file=sys.stderr) sys.exit(1) header_template = config['meta'].get('header', ''' @@ -327,6 +327,15 @@ header_template = config['meta'].get('header', ''' {title} -

{title}

+

{title}

+

{blurb}

-

Views

+

Views

''') footer_template = config['meta'].get('footer', '''
-

Generated: {datetime} +

Generated: {datetime}

''')